Yeung completes Blues shares deal

Hong Kong businessman Carson Yeung has clinched a deal to become Birmingham’s biggest shareholder.

The Barclays Premier League newcomers this afternoon announced to the Stock Exchange that Yeung’s company Grandtop International Holdings Limited (GHIL) had completed the purchase of 29.9% of the club’s shares.
